Embarassingly simplistic and ultimately stupid. Most of Penryn's die is cache which is not remotely hot as the cores so getting rid of it will not get you to a quarter of the power as witnessed by 3MB models which occupy the same power slots as the 6MB models. AMD is actually increasing the cache size on their next mobile model while decreasing power. Silverthorne only has 0.5 MB of cache which means the core is a greater percentage of its die size and should be closer in power to Penryn if it was actually related which it isn't.
